The prevailing opinion from employees about joining Union Pacific Railroad is that the company was very prepared on their first day. Union Pacific Railroad employees concluded that their overall onboarding experience was positive. 50% said their direct manager was helpful with their acclimation during the first 90 days. Your direct manager highly affects your experience at a company; overall managers at Union Pacific Railroad are rated a D-. At Union Pacific Railroad most employees said they received feedback once a year or never. 57% of employees also said they felt comfortable giving their managers feedback. If you think you and your skill set should be valued higher than your offer, negotiate your salary! 33% of men and 50% of women at Union Pacific Railroad said they negotiated their salaries. On average, Union Pacific Railroad employees earn $131,641. Union Pacific Railroad ranks in the Bottom 15% for compensation in Omaha, NE. Learn More about Salaries at Union Pacific Railroad.

Union Pacific Railroad ranks in the Bottom 20% of companies for professional development in Omaha, NE. 40% of employees feel as though Union Pacific Railroad is beneficial to their continuous career growth, and 43% said they had a mentor at the office.
